Episode 46 - The Bohemian Flower Journey with Alisha Erin Part 1
My my are you in for a treat! Over the next 2 episodes get comfy and immerse yourself in the beautiful and bohemian world of Alisha Erin from Bohemian Flower.
Alisha started her floristry journey when she was still in high school and took on a work placement in a local florist. From there her artistic prowess took hold, her creativity broadened and her boldness absolutely flourished as she grew her experience in the retail field before taking the plunge into her own business souly focussed on weddings and events.
Alisha was one of the first florists I ever freelanced with when I first started out and her kindness and generosity with her knowledge almost took me by surprise. She's a true treasure and an absolute powerhouse on the Perth wedding floral scene.
Over the years we've back and forth freelanced for each other, both had babies around similar times and grown in many beautiful ways. We operate our businesses in very different ways and I adore the way Alisha has set hers up to work around her family.
